Childress’ Foster repeats as South Central Region Most Outstanding Player

LUBBOCK — Lubbock Christian University Lady Chaparral Grace Foster, a 2021 graduate of Childress High School, was recently selected as the South Central Region Most Outstanding Player, highlighting the 2024-2025 Division II Conference Commissioners Association of All-South Central Region Women’s...

Childress’ Brinley Stone competes at the Texas High School Women’s Powerlifting Association State Championships Thursday, March 13 in Edinburg. Competing in weight class 132, Stone finished 12th, squatting 245 pounds, bench pressing 130 pounds and deadlifting 260 pounds for a total of 635 pounds.

Lady Cats open district with sweep over Dalhart

CHILDRESS — Opening district play, the Childress Lady Cats swept the Dalhart Lady Wolves in a 10-0 shutout Monday, March 17 in Childress, thanks to Ansley Parr, who collected three hits in four at-bats, hitting a homer to left field in the third inning, doubling in the sixth inning and singling in...

Childress collects district win over Tulia

CHILDRESS — The Childress Bobcats stand undefeated in district play, picking up their second district win against the Tulia Hornets Saturday, March 15 in Childress.Colton Teichelman opened up scoring for the Bobcats in the first inning, singling and scoring two runs.

Memphis’ Mike Thomas, right, punches his ticket to the Texas High School Powerlifting Association State Championships, thanks to a first-place finish in weight class 275, during the Region 1 Division 4 Meet Thursday, March 6 in Brownfield. Teammate Eli Martin, left, finished third in the super heavy weight class, securing a spot as an alternate. Memphis ISD

Memphis' Thomas punches ticket to THSPA State Championships

CHILDRESS — Qualifying Childress and Memphis powerlifters recently competed at the Region 1 Division 3 and Region 1 Division 4 meets in Brownfield, where Cyclone Mike Thomas punched his ticket to the Texas High School Powerlifting Association (THSPA) State Championships.
